Title: Materials Data on LaMgTl2 by Materials Project

Abstract

MgLaTl2 is Heusler structured and crystallizes in the cubic Fm-3m space group. The structure is three-dimensional. Mg is bonded in a body-centered cubic geometry to eight equivalent Tl atoms. All Mg–Tl bond lengths are 3.32 Å. La is bonded in a body-centered cubic geometry to eight equivalent Tl atoms. All La–Tl bond lengths are 3.32 Å. Tl is bonded in a body-centered cubic geometry to four equivalent Mg and four equivalent La atoms.
